The wine needs to be decanted. It reveals notes of boysenberry, camphor, and small notes of flowers associated with fine touches of small, bright red berries, strawberry tree fruit, as well as a discreet hint of lilac and fresh nutmeg. The palate is mineral, balanced, and offers fruit, a slight richness, a fine straightness/linearity, as well as a slight fluidity. On the palate, this wine expresses notes of pulpy blackberry, pulpy/juicy cherry, and small notes of red berries associated with touches of blond tobacco, cinnamon as well as fine hints of toasted almond and cardamom. Tannins are finely tight. A subtle almost balsamic hint in the background.
